What exactly is a Registered Agent?
A appointed agent is an person or business entity designated to handle official documentation on behalf of a business or limited liability company . This includes important notices such as legal service, court summons, and additional legal notices. Essentially, the registered agent serves as the official point of contact between the business and the state in which it is registered .
Every company is mandated by law to have a registered agent to guarantee that there is a dependable way to contact them for legal issues. Registered agent services can be fulfilled by an individual who is a inhabitant of the region, or by a registered agent company that focuses in offering these services. Agent of Record Requirements and Duties
When forming a corporation, one of the important conditions is choosing a corporate agent. A corporate representative must have a real location in the region where the entity is incorporated; P.O. boxes are generally not permitted. This address serves as the designated registered office for gathering legal documents and government notices. Additionally, the corporate agent must be present during normal schedules to receive service of process and ensure timely compliance with local laws.

Fees of Registered Agent Services
When considering the pricing of registered agent options, it's important to acknowledge that pricing can fluctuate significantly based on the type of provider and the level of support included. On average, you can anticipate to pay between $50 to $300 dollars per year for a registered agent service. Factors influencing these costs include whether the service is community-based or nationwide, as well as any extra features provided, such as compliance reminders or forwarding mail services.
